diff --git a/src/NzbDrone.Core/DiskSpace/DiskSpaceService.cs b/src/NzbDrone.Core/DiskSpace/DiskSpaceService.cs index eb77bff47..8e8c4f07f 100644 --- a/src/NzbDrone.Core/DiskSpace/DiskSpaceService.cs +++ b/src/NzbDrone.Core/DiskSpace/DiskSpaceService.cs @@ -58,10 +58,10 @@ namespace NzbDrone.Core.DiskSpace private IEnumerable GetFixedDisksFreeSpace() { - return GetDiskSpace(_diskProvider.GetFixedDrives()); + return GetDiskSpace(_diskProvider.GetFixedDrives(), true); } - private IEnumerable GetDiskSpace(IEnumerable paths) + private IEnumerable GetDiskSpace(IEnumerable paths, bool suppressWarnings = false) { foreach (var path in paths) { @@ -88,7 +88,10 @@ namespace NzbDrone.Core.DiskSpace } catch (Exception ex) { - _logger.WarnException("Unable to get free space for: " + path, ex); + if (!suppressWarnings) + { + _logger.WarnException("Unable to get free space for: " + path, ex); + } } if (diskSpace != null)